Been a member for less than a month but have loved it! We joined here after being at VillaSport for 2 months and I do not regret the move one bit! The childcare is so much better here, the employees know and love my girls. You can drop off anytime, even twice a day! I have attended 12+ fitness classes and have loved them all. I think the performance swim class on Monday and Wednesdays is a HUGE perk to this gym (Villa doesn’t have anything like that). It’s like a
Masters class where the coach gives you a set to swim but he individualizes it to each person based on ability. Also the rhythm spin class is new to this gym and I LOVE it! Great classes including Zumba, HIIT, bootcamp, strength.
I do love this place but I do have some suggestions for improvement as well.
1. As a mom of two kids it would be helpful to have an accessibility button for the doors to open automatically because my arms are either full with my kids or pushing a double stroller and it’s hard to get in and around the gym (front door, childcare, and pool door).
2. When you pay for premium it only counts for an adult guest but if your guest has a kid, they have to pay $10. I wish it was one guest per number of people on the account (mom and 2 kids can bring in 3 total people) because using the 350 points for 1 hour of my friend using childcare for kid seems like a lot. Or even if the point for kids could be less like 100 that would make more sense.
3. I do think the pool could be cleaned better and more often.
4. I was told the splash pad and kid pool heaters get shut off on Labor Day. I wish it stayed on longer til October or even all year round!
Let me start by saying we were members as a family from 2011-2019 then became members as a family again in 2022-up to now. Almost 10 years of a family membership.
Our kids are now training at other gyms, so my husband and I looked into pricing for just the two of us. They could only save us $8/month. Wow, no thank you.
One of the reasons that we came back to CalFit were the great classes. Back in the day they used to call my favorite class GST. Now it is called Strength. Well there's only two of these classes all week after 5pm between both the Rocklin & Roseville club, and very limited class offerings after 5 at either club.
So, we decided we would look elsewhere and cancel our membership. We were charged last on September 30, so I figured we would be in the clear for a 14-day cancellation policy. Nope! Found out that it is now a 30-day cancellation policy and we would be charged on October 30th as well. The person who we were speaking to on the phone had no intention of wanting to work with us or even object to our cancellation. Usually they at least ask why you want to cancel. She did not care that we were cancelling and she didn't care that we were long time members. She just wanted to process our cancellation and get off the phone.
I'm very disappointed in our recent experience with CalFit and what this once great club has become.
